I would not cook in a tent that does not have a section that is made with fire retardant materials designated for cooking etc., not worth the risk IMHO.
DK
I totally agree with DK168. Most frame tents have a designated kitchen area with thick pvc panel and ventilated window with roll-up outside flap. That's the only tent I'd consider cooking in.
